    查看更多>>摘要:The following quote was obtained by the news editors from the background informa tion supplied by the inventors: “In almost any situation where a customer/consum er provides sensitive personal information to a clerk/agent either in person or through the use of technology (over a customer engagement center (CEC) system, t here is a concern that the clerk, agent, or customer service representative (col lectively CSRs) could be purposefully or inadvertently using that sensitive pers onal information improperly or incorrectly. Further, international laws and indu stry standards such as HIPPA, PCI, UK Data Protection Act, European GDPR define restrictions on the use of personal data, restrictions on transferring it betwee n countries, define rights of users to see what data is held, and even defines t he right to be forgotten. Accordingly, it is important for companies and busines ses to control and restrict where sensitive personal information is input into a system, who can put sensitive data into the system, where that sensitive data c an be input into the system, how that sensitive personal information is accessed and used, and who has access to the information.

    查看更多>>摘要:The following quote was obtained by the news editors from the background informa tion supplied by the inventors: “A hydrogen refueling station may include appara tuses such as a tube trailer, a compressor, a storage tank, a cooler, a dispense r, and a hydrogen refueling controller to supply hydrogen to a hydrogenelectric vehicle. The hydrogen refueling controller controls operation of the compressor , the storage tank, the cooler, the dispenser, and the like based on an input of an operator.

    查看更多>>摘要:The following quote was obtained by the news editors from the background informa tion supplied by the inventors: “ “The present disclosure relates to a substrate transport robot and a substrate p rocessing system including the same, and more particularly, a substrate transpor t robot, which is used in semiconductor manufacturing processes, and a substrate processing system including the substrate transport robot. “Semiconductor manufacturing processes may be performed continuously within semi conductor manufacturing equipment and may be divided into front-end and back-end processes. The front-end process refers to the process of forming circuit patte rns on a wafer to complete semiconductor chips, while the back-end process refer s to the process of evaluating the performance of the finished products from the front-end process.
